How WeatherNet works
Simply drag the weather products into a batch folder and then push the button. WeatherNet immediately connects to the server via a wireless connection or via an e-mail service and downloads the requested data. After the download, WeatherNet can be configured to automatically display the new weather data with programs such as OCENS GRIB Explorer or other viewers.

WeatherNet consists of these three components:
* An internet robot: It continually crawls the internet updating the local content store of weather data on a Central server that is stored in a secure co-location facility with 100% network access guaranteed assuring the user the most complete and up to date repository of weather data anywhere. Note that about 1/2 the weather products are generated locally and packaged specifically for WeatherNet.
* The weather server: It interacts with the client application running on the user's computer. The server accepts requests for weather data, compresses the data, packs the data into a proprietary data stream specifically designed for wireless data connections, and sends the data to the client application.
* The client application: It interacts directly with the user allowing him/her to easily select weather products adding them to batches which can with the click of a button be enabled or disabled. By simply pushing a button the application connects to the server via the desired wireless interface and immediately downloads the requested weather.

To download weather you simply run the WeatherNet client on your Windows PC or Mac, enable or disable the preconfigured batches or create a new batch for your specific circumstance, push the download button, and then view the data. The data download is completed in a few minutes, when you need it. This product is revolutionary in that there are no firm schedules to adhere to or lengthy downloads. You get the data you need, when you need it and on your own terms.

Compression
Here are some of the ways we reduce weather data sizes and save you money.

* Proprietary transfer protocol - The WeatherNet server speaks to the client running on your PC with a wireless protocol specifically designed to optimize download transfers of data. Standard internet protocols such as FTP and HTTP are very inefficient when downloading weather over a wireless device such as a satellite phone. Our benchmarks show an increase of 3x when transferring comparable data with WeatherNet vs. FTP over a Globalstar satellite link. A factor of 7x improvement has been observed for HTTP transfers over the same medium.
* Proprietary compression of weather images - WeatherNet's compression technology reduces standard weather images by 2 to 10 times their original size.
* HTML stripping - All HTML weather content is converted to plain text reducing sizes by a factor of 5. A 10K offshore HTML forecast is reduced to 2K for example.
* Data condensation - For certain weather products, such as Buoy data, WeatherNet extracts pertinent material removing dead wood. Buoy Text goes from 100 lines to 2 lines yielding current observation data and removing all historical readings.

Bottom line... WeatherNet's advanced compression features dramatically reduce the time required to download weather. This savings in time translates directly to air time savings to you.

Wireless Interfaces
WeatherNet supports any wireless interface that supports a Windows Dial Up Interface. Supported devices include:
* Cellular phones
* Globalstar satellite phones
* Iridium
* Inmarsat M/F
* SSB/HF Pactor III
* MSV/MSAT Satellite
* Generic Internet Connection (Dial up, DSL, ISDN, Broadband)
* E-Mail interface allows WeatherNet to request weather using any E-Mail client. Works with SailMail (AirMail), Winlink (AirMail), Outlook Express, OCENS Mail, XGate, MAPI, Cut/Paste buffer, and many others.
